Drone Warfare's Impact on Frontline Medicine

This transcript details the profound impact of modern drone warfare on medical operations in the conflict in eastern Ukraine. The pervasive use of Russian suicide and surveillance drones has fundamentally altered the landscape of battlefield medicine, creating unprecedented challenges for treating wounded soldiers.

The Threat of Drone Attacks

The video opens with a stark depiction of a Russian suicide drone detonating, leaving Ukrainian soldiers with minimal reaction time. The immediate aftermath sees wounded soldiers being transported to makeshift medical stabilization points located just kilometers from the front lines. These clinics, operating under the cover of darkness for safety, are overwhelmed by simultaneous arrivals of injured personnel.

Dr. Yehen, a doctor on duty, highlights the constant strain, stating he hasn't slept well in weeks and treats dozens of soldiers nightly, predominantly injured by drone attacks. He explains that while first responders bring the wounded at night hoping for increased safety, the presence of surveillance drones monitoring the airspace makes evacuations extremely perilous, even in the dark.

Challenges in Evacuation and Treatment

The transcript draws a stark contrast between past and present evacuation times. During the Vietnam War, helicopter transport to a medical facility took approximately 40 minutes. In the current drone-dominated conflict, covering even 10 kilometers for evacuation can be an "insurmountable challenge." This difficulty has led frontline units to conduct weekly emergency medical drills, acknowledging the grim reality that they could be trapped on the battlefield for days after an attack. Commander Casper notes that emergency treatment has become a more critical part of their training than combat itself, directly attributing this shift to drone warfare.

Dual Nature of Drone Technology

While Russian drones pose a significant threat, the transcript also acknowledges their life-saving potential. Commander Casper recounts an instance where a drone delivered a bag of blood directly to the front, enabling an immediate transfusion in the trench, which he describes as "incredible." However, the overwhelming presence of hostile Russian drones continues to impede rapid aid to frontline soldiers.

Erosion of International Law and Critical Cases

Dr. Yehen points out that international law recognizes attacks on medical personnel as war crimes, but he asserts that "those rules don't exist in warfare" in this context. A colleague, Dennis, a young medic who joined the front lines immediately after graduation, shares a poignant case of a critically wounded soldier he believes could have been saved if evacuation had been faster. Despite their efforts, including clamping the aorta and performing open cardiac massage, the soldier succumbed after an hour due to excessive blood loss during the prolonged route to medical care.

Innovation in Underground Medical Facilities

Recognizing that even existing clinics are vulnerable to drone attacks, Ukraine is constructing new, underground medical facilities. Dr. Oleandanda, a pediatric surgeon, showcases a recently completed underground emergency room. This facility integrates high-tech medicine, with specialists exchanging notes digitally, operating in a bunker while the war continues above. Dr. Oleandanda expresses a degree of safety from drones and artillery within the bunker, though he acknowledges the constant threat of precision bombs and ballistic missiles. The intensifying drone warfare has made it too dangerous for his family to visit, limiting their contact to phone calls.

Psychological Toll on Medical Personnel

Returning to the medical base, Dr. Yehen and Dennis express their readiness for time off after weeks of duty. However, they reveal the difficulty of transitioning back to civilian life. The emotional detachment required to perform their duties, stating, "If you react too emotionally to the patient's pain, you can't do your job. You'll become numb," significantly impacts their private lives. The transcript concludes with the arrival of another ambulance carrying an injured frontline soldier, likely another drone attack victim, underscoring the continuous and urgent need for medical intervention, where "every minute counts."

Synthesis/Conclusion

The transcript vividly illustrates how drone warfare has revolutionized battlefield medicine, transforming it from a logistical challenge into a life-or-death race against time and constant aerial surveillance. The pervasive threat of drones necessitates advanced training in emergency medical procedures, the development of protected underground medical facilities, and highlights the immense psychological burden on medical personnel. While drone technology offers some life-saving applications, its primary impact in this context is the severe disruption of timely medical evacuation and treatment, pushing the boundaries of what is medically possible under extreme duress.
